Step 6 — Driftlamp crash-report pipeline. Crash payloads from the mobile app are scrubbed of device identifiers before they reach the ingest queue; please verify the scrubber version matches the one approved in the last review. Symbolication workers run in an isolated subnet and cannot reach user data stores. All uploads are signed, and the ingest endpoint rejects unsigned payloads outright. For the signing to work, the worker processes read a shared secret from the environment file, declared on the next line.

vault entry, yagep-yagef: COURIER_KEY13=8965fb29ff62d

Management Meeting Minutes — Q3 Cash-Flow Forecast

Attendees: senior team, Pellworth office.

Marnie walked us through the quarterly forecast. Receivables from the Thistlebrook contract land later than hoped, so we'll run a bit tight in weeks 6–8. Agreed to delay the fleet refresh and hold the marketing spend steady. Nobody loved it, but the numbers work. Revised forecast goes to the board Friday. Our confidential note on forward plans is attached below.

internal memo for bawep-haweg: Zorvanox Systems is in early talks to buy Weniusek Systems for about $23.3 million. The Ralax launch date is October 4, and nothing goes to the press before then.

Report exports in Lanternfold currently stamp rows in the server's local zone, which breaks when a workspace spans regions. The proposal: normalize all timestamps to UTC at query time, then apply the viewer's preferred zone only in the presentation layer. DST transitions are handled by resolving the zone rules at export start, not per row, to keep output consistent. Offsets are cached with a short TTL. The tuning constants we settled on for the cache and resolution windows are below.

tuning constants:
THRESHOLDS = {
    "kelix": 280,
    "druvan": 756,
    "oliael": 399,
}